Located on the Gulf Coast of Florida, Anna Maria Island is a haven for water sports enthusiasts and nature lovers alike. With its pristine beaches, calm waters, and diverse marine life, it's an ideal destination for kayaking adventures. In this article, we'll explore the best spots to paddle around Anna Maria Island, what to expect on your trip, and provide practical tips for a safe and enjoyable experience.

Top Spots to Paddle

Anna Maria Island offers several access points for kayaking, each with its unique features and scenery.

  • Rod and Reel Park: Located on the northern end of the island, this park provides a tranquil atmosphere and an opportunity to spot dolphins and manatees.
  • Cortez Beach: This picturesque beach is perfect for spotting sea turtles and enjoying the sunset.
  • Anna Maria Sound: Paddle through the mangrove tunnels and experience the unique ecosystem of the sound.

What to Expect

When kayaking around Anna Maria Island, you can expect:

  • Warm waters: The Gulf Coast's warm waters are ideal for paddling, with temperatures ranging from 70°F (21°C) to 80°F (27°C).
  • Abundant wildlife: Keep an eye out for dolphins, manatees, sea turtles, and a variety of bird species.
  • Calm conditions: Anna Maria Island's waters are generally calm, making it perfect for kayakers of all skill levels.

Safety Tips

To ensure a safe and enjoyable experience:

  • Always wear a properly fitting life jacket and paddle safely in designated areas.
  • Be aware of your surroundings, including other watercraft and wildlife.
  • Bring plenty of water, snacks, and sun protection.
